Onboarding: TaxGrid Lookup Cache. TaxGrid caches jurisdiction tax rates for the Brightwell checkout flow. As a contractor you'll mostly touch the cache refresher, which pulls rates hourly from the internal RateSource service. Run the refresher locally with the dev config; it writes to a local store, never production. Cache TTL is four hours; stale entries trigger a synchronous fetch. Logs go to the shared dev sink. Local calls to RateSource require authentication, and the development key for that service is provided here.

gateway credential: kto15_8KtvEYSD8WJ9Uyq

Subject: GC pauses in Matchline — what to watch on your first rotation

Hi, welcome to the on-call roster. The Matchline pairing service occasionally hits garbage-collection pauses over 800ms during the evening batch window, which trips the latency alarm. Don't restart the pods immediately — first grab a heap histogram and note whether the old-gen occupancy crossed 70%. Most pauses self-resolve; genuine leaks show a climbing baseline. Our pause triage flowchart, tuning history, and escalation criteria are kept on the internal page below.

dashboard of yahaf-kawep = https://grafana.nelvrocorp.internal/spaces/projects/spaces/364313bfe15e

Check 4: Confirm every service behind the Norvale load balancer exposes a health endpoint that checks real dependencies, not just process liveness. Unhealthy instances must be drained within two intervals. New team members should verify this during onboarding of any service. The responsible engineer is named below.

signatory, yahog-badug: Quenix Ulaael

## Changelog — Matchloom 4.2.0

### Changed defaults: GC tuning

We got tired of the 1.5s stop-the-world pauses during peak matching windows, so 4.2.0 switches Matchloom's default collector to the low-latency one and shrinks the young generation. Reviewers: this means the old heap flags in the chart are gone — if you see them reintroduced in a PR, flag it. Throughput drops maybe 3% but p99 match latency improved dramatically in the Harwick cluster soak test. New defaults are as follows.

config for yahof-tajop:
zorath:
  pin: 7493
  metrics_host: metrics.zorath.tolvaqsys.internal
  tenant: praiel
  seal: seal_fd9cd4f1